Summary:
Paired with a Yamaha RX-360 receiver and Yamaha CDX-560 CD player in a small apartment the sound is very nice, even on FM radio. I'm even thinking about adding the smaller JBL 500 speakers to the system. Certainly for the price I paid ($200.00 Canadian) I am impressed. I did listen in a listening room at the store and they sounded better from across the room, but the sound at home was much better than the store demo.

Strengths:
Good Bass for the size. They replace much larger speakers
and the bass is just right for me.

Weaknesses:
Less high end than I'd like but I prefer bass anyways so it's just a minor point

Similar Products Used:
Radius II-B (circa early 1980's)
